Often is an adverb meaning ‘many times on different occasions’ See examples of often used in a sentence. Like many other short adverbs, we use it in front position, in mid position (between the subject and the main verb, or after the modal verb or first auxiliary verb, or after be as a main verb) or in end position

Often, frequently, generally, usually refer to experiences that are customary Often and frequently may be used interchangeably in most cases, but often implies numerous repetitions and, sometimes, regularity of recurrence
